What makes a great website?
A great website is easy to navigate, loads fast, and actually helps you accomplish what you need - whether that's selling products, sharing information, or building your brand. It should look good but more importantly, it should work well for both you and your visitors.
What questions might you ask a client when starting a new project?
1. What is the goal of this project?
2. Who is the target audience?
3. What are the key deliverables?
4. What is the timeline?
5. What is the budget?
6. What is the preferred communication style?
7. Do you have a dog I can pet? (more of a request than anything ;)

Describe your creative process.
I start by understanding what you're trying to accomplish and who you're trying to reach. Then I figure out the best approach to get there - whether that's a specific visual style, tone, or technical approach. Throughout the project, I stay flexible and collaborative because the best results usually come from working together, not just taking orders.
What information do you need from a client before you can start work?
The basics: what you're trying to achieve, who it's for, your timeline, and your budget. Beyond that, any inspiration, examples, or specific requirements you have in mind. The more context you can give me about your goals and your audience, the better I can tailor the work to fit your needs.
